From Aluminum Strength vs Steel Strength

"An aluminum hull structure, built to the same standards, weighs roughly 35% to 45% less than the same hull in steel. As a result, if high strength is of the highest priority, the alloy boat can be built to the same structural weight as the steel vessel, and then be considerably stronger.

This is less of an issue for larger vessels which are able to carry the necessary displacement for whatever materials choice is made. For smaller vessels however, the weight of the hull structure is very much an issue. For a small cruising vessel, say under around 35 feet or so, steel becomes less optimum, as one must resort to a large water plane and a large displacement to carry the weight of the structure.

When alloy is designed to the same standards as steel (ABS, Lloyds or other similar classification society), it is made to be higher in overall strength. The reason for this is that aluminum reaches its "endurance limit" sooner than steel in terms of flexure. Therefore the rigidity of structure (deflection) becomes the limiting design criteria for an aluminum structure, and this forces a higher than necessary overall yield and tensile strength.

With steel, one designs to the yield point of the material instead, since for steel, flexure and rigidity are not ordinarily a limiting issue. For steel therefore, the yield point of an "equivalent" structure will be considerably less, as we will see.

One advantage of steel is that between the yield point of mild steel (around 36,000 psi) and the ultimate tensile failure point (around 60,000 psi) there is quite a large plastic range (around 24,000 psi or roughly 40% of the ultimate strength), permitting a steel vessel to endure deflection without failure, so permitting considerable ability to absorb energy."

DIY Anchor...

I also see no reason why a competent boilermaker cannot put together a functional anchor.

My caveats:-
* A DIY anchor would almost certainly need to be heavier and ,larger than a commercial product to have the same effectiveness.
* That nice finish that lasts so well is going to be hard to do.
* In common with most DIY boat projects it's going to cost more and take longer than parting with the cash.
* It's very possible that the first attempt won't work all that well. Continued modification and testing is likely to be the norm.

The big upside is that after the anchor is made to the designer/constructors satisfaction they will know more than they really want to about attaching their boat to the bottom of the sea.

There are plenty of anchor designs that work well out there so testing shouldn't be a problem. A tape measure and a few angles copied onto cardboard should do it. There are also bona fida designs that you can purchase. I have one now and intend on making two for my boat primarily because they aren't available comercially. However, SaltyM...I don't think stainless is a good idea. It doesn't do well without oxygen (in case you want to hole up for hurricane season somewhere or something) and many alloys are not that strong at the weld even with the correct rod (which will be very hard to determine if you have no idea what the parent alloy is from the scrap yard). Stick with the lowest carbon mild steel you can find Less carbon = less rust) and the most robust anchor design. Sending it out to be hot dipped is an option but you might want to wait until you are in Mexico or someplace more reasonable, you know, one of those countries you spoke of where people are paid a buck a day. If you choose a design that is robust a little rust won't be a big factor and paint will do. The robustest anchors are the ones that weigh alot but they hold the best also.
